Zusammenfassung

Als wissenschaftliche Fachgesellschaft vertritt die Deutsche Gesellschaft für Kardiologie den Standpunkt, dass die Standards zur Durchführung einer Katheterablation bei Patienten mit Vorhofflimmern (VHF) stetig kritisch betrachtet und angepasst werden müssen, um dauerhaft eine gute Behandlungsqualität mit hoher Erfolgs- und geringer Komplikationsrate zu gewährleisten. Das ist insbesondere auch deshalb notwendig, weil die Anzahl von Zentren und Kardiologen, die diese Intervention durchführen, rasant ansteigt. Im vorliegenden Positionspapier werden daher zunächst die aktuelle Datenlage zur Katheterablation von VHF sowie die Indikationsstellung zur Ablation, Komplikationen des Verfahrens und neueste Entwicklungen detailliert ausgeführt, bevor abschließend eine Darstellung der personellen, technischen und räumlichen, strukturellen sowie organisatorischen Anforderungen an klinische Zentren erfolgt, an denen Katheterablationen von VHF durchgeführt werden.
